Former Chelsea striker Tony Cascarino has praised manager Thomas Tuchel for reviving the careers of three players.
After victory over Crystal Palace on Saturday, Cascarino believes that Tuchel needs to be credited with getting the best out of his current squad, and for his decision-making in the transfer market.
Speaking to talkSPORT, Cascarino said: “Pulisic played centre-forward yesterday, scored a goal and caused havoc.
“Alonso wasn't seemingly wanted anymore at Chelsea. Ends up being a player for them and was offered as being part of the Lukaku deal, and they've kept him. I've seen him play so well for Chelsea and I thought he was finished at the football club."
Cascarino continued: “I thought Azpilicueta was finished at the football club and he played wing-back yesterday. Chelsea are a really good side."
